Stored XSS via unescaped visitor resource
Published Oct 14, 2024 · Updated Apr 8, 2026
Stored XSS in VeronaLabs SlimStat Analytics 5.2.6 and earlier allows remote attackers to execute scripts via a crafted resource value. The visitor-request logger stores the resource parameter without sufficient sanitization, and the right-now analytics view renders it without output escaping. No authentication is required to plant a payload; execution occurs when a user opens the affected analytics page, exposing that user's WordPress session context.
